Cabinet gives Sh17 million November salary to drought relief kitty

A boy walks in a field of carcases of this father's animals in Ijara, Garissa County. Prolonged drought in several areas in the North has affected the lives of all living things. [Denish Ochieng, Standard]

The Cabinet has given Sh17 million, its entire salary for November, to the drought relief kitty.

This is after the Cabinet unanimously resolved to forego one-month salary during its 3rd session held on November 29 when it was appraised of the drought situation in the country.
